14、.1 First article. When specified in the contract or purchase order, a sample shall be subjected to first article inspection (see 4.3, 6.2, and 6.3). 3.2 Components. The maintenance kit shall consist of the following components : a. Patches (twenty-four ) b. Tube of adhesive c. Abrasive strip d. Pape

15、r towels (four) e. Instruction card 3.2.1 Patches. Each patch shall be made from butyl coated cloth conforming to MIL-C-12189. diameter and shall be precoated with the adhesive specified in 3.2.2.1 to a dry film thickness of 2-1/2 to 5 mils. The adhesive coated side of the patch shall be covered wit

16、h a release paper. The release paper shall have a central butt slit across the entire width of the release paper which may be produced after application of the release paper or may be pre-slit. There shall be no visible evidence that slitting knives have cut through the adhesive layer to the coated

17、fabric. The release paper shall be of sufficient stiffness and release qualities as to cause complete separation of the paper from the patch at the slit area and to be free of visible adhesive residue, when tested as specified in 4.4.4. The patches shall measure 1-1/2 inches Z 1/16 inch in 3.2.2 Tub

18、e of adhesive. At least 25 milliliters of the adhesive specified in 3.2.2.1 shall be supplied in a collapsible tube conforming to type I, class 2, style 2 of PPP-T-1637, 7/8 inch tube size, approximately 4-3/4 inches tube length, Nos. 12 or 16 diameter orifice code, with cap and liner. The tube shal

19、l be securely closed with an imprinted crimp, or a double fold with closure sealant suitable for the contents. The tube shall be permanently and legibly labeled “Adhesive“ and “Caution! Do not breathe vapors, avoid skin contact and use only in well-ventilated areasf1 with letters 118 inch minimum he

20、ight. 3.2.2.1 Adhesive. The adhesive shall be of the composition listed below suitably milled, churned, and thinned to a Brookfield viscosity of approximately 400 centipoises (see 6.4). 48 hours before testing and shall be made up one month or less in advance of the assembly of the maintenance kits.

21、 The adhesive shall be aged at least 3 Provided by IHSNot for ResaleNo reproduction or networking permitted without license from IHS-,-,-MIL-M-43837D 4 m 7777906 0373677 O m MIL-M-4 1837D Neoprene WRT Neoprene WHV Santovar A Magnesium oxide Bakelite CK 2400 Solvent blend (30 parts hexane, 35 parts a

22、cetone, 30 parts trichlorethylene, by volume) 80 parts by weight (pbw) 20 pbw 1 pbw 5 pbw 40 pbw Up to about 577 pbw, as required for viscosity control 3.2.3 Abrasive strip. The strip of abrasive shall be 360 mesh silicon carbide bonded to both sides of a 24 mesh backing in a waterproof grade (see 6

23、.5). The strip shall measure 2-3/11 5 1/16 by 1-1/2 inches 2 1/16 inch. 3.2.4 Paper towels. The paper towels shall conform to the requirements of type I, any size of UU-T-595. The towels (four in each kit) shall be folded as required to fit neatly into the container. * 3.2.5 Instruction,card. The in

24、structions shall be clearly printed on one side of envelope grade paper 0.009 inch thick using elite type 12 pitch. The card shall measure 2-7/8 2 1/4 by 4-3/4 inches 2 1/11 inch. After printing, the margin on all sides shall be approximately 1/4 inch and the card shall be coated on both sides with

25、clear plastic, meeting the requirements of MIL-C-17504. The arrangement and text of instructions shall be as follows: CAUTION: USE ADHESIVE ONLY IN WELL-VENTILATED AREA AND AVOID SKIN CONTACT 1, Clean and dry damaged area with paper towel. 2. Buff area lightly but thoroughly with abrasive strip. 3.

26、Wipe off loose dust with paper towel. 4. Apply moderate coat of adhesive directly to buffed area and spread evenly. 5. Let adhesive dry 5 minutes (10 minutes at freezing). 6. Remove backing from patch. Press firmly in place with newly uncovered side toward buffed area. 7. Apply two patches - one on

27、each side of damaged area. 8. In case of accidental skin contact, wash with soapy water. 28、ed without license from IHS-,-,-e 3.3 Performance of patch. MIL-M-4 1837D 3.3.1 Resistance to creep. The average creep of each of the two sets of specimens prepared and tested as specified in 4.4.4 shall not be greater than 1/2 inch. 3.3.2 Flexibility of applied patch at low temperature. The bonded

29、patch shall not crack, lift, or separate when tested as specified in 4.4.4. 3.4 Workmanship.
